Status first

Make the cancellation answer depend on fulfillment status, not a blanket yes or no.

Policy boundary

Use policy-available wording so your copy does not promise cancellation, refund, or compensation everywhere.

Clear next step

Ask for order number and the specific change request, then explain what your team will review.
